Crash Worship or ADRV (Adoración de rotura violenta, Spanish for "crash worship") was a San Diego, California based experimental music and performance art ensemble formed in 1986. [1] They were most renowned for live performances partly inspired by the confrontational Viennese Actionism movement of the 1960s.
